Introduction to Telegram
Telegram is a popular messaging app that has gained significant traction over the years. It offers a wide range of features, including voice calls, video chats, group chats, and more. One of its most appealing aspects is its ability to manage contacts efficiently.
How to Find Your Contacts in Telegram
To access your contacts on Telegram, follow these steps:
- Open the Telegram app.
- Tap on the three-dot menu icon located at the top right corner of the screen.
- Select "Contacts" from the drop-down menu.
Your contact list will appear below, allowing you to view all your connections.

Advanced Features for Group Management
Telegram offers advanced features to help manage groups effectively:
1 Creating Groups
To create a new group chat:
- Tap the "+New Chat" option.
- Enter a title for your group and select who should join.
- Click "Add members".
2 Moderating Groups
As a group owner, you have various moderation options:
- Banning Members: If someone violates the rules, you can ban them permanently.
- Deleting Messages: Remove messages sent by certain users if necessary.
- Setting Permissions: Customize permissions based on user roles within the group.
